Masking a graph in Qlik Sense

Hello,

is it possible to mask a graph entirely from a sheet based on a condition ? Could there be an extension that helps doing so ? For example if all values are null in a table, it would not appear in the sheet instead of having a grey / white table with no values

Thank you

Hi yousrarami96,

as far as I know you can't hide the whole table. But you can hide columns of a table with the "Show column if" option, like if a value equals to zero. You can also exclude null values.

Hello @F_B ,

Thank you for your reply. Indeed, this solution will mask the columns but visually speaking, there will be a blank chart displayed on the sheet. The alternative solution is data managing where I can display a message saying that there is no data for this graph. But ideally, if there was a possibility to mask the whole graph, that would be better.

You can use a container for this. If all objects in a container are hidden, you'll just get a blank.
